The Royal Borough of Greenwich Repairs and Investment (R&I) Section is looking for a strong and highly motivated Building Surveyor with excellent knowledge and passion for strategic asset management and stock condition survey.


In this exciting new role, you will:



  • Carry out surveys to scope works and write specification for both capital works and repairs teams. Ensure works carried out in line and completed in line with expectation

  • Lead on developing a five-year housing investment plan aligned with appropriate data which reflect the needs of the stock, energy efficiency and the strategic objectives of the Council

  • Build relationships and partnership ways of working internally and externally in the planning and delivery of strategic asset management services.

  • Lead on procurement of planned and capital programme as applicable to public sector works and professional services contracts.

  • Ensure stock condition survey is carried out and maintained for all assets and links into responsive, compliance, cyclical, and programmed maintenance records to identify current condition and future requirements.


What you'll need



  • Ability to lead on carrying out stock condition survey, updating the system with the condition of key components and validating stock condition survey data.

  • Ability to work closely with the Housing Energy and Sustainability Manager and R&I teams to ensure accurate investment decisions, effective retrofitting programme, value for money and strong data management

  • Liaise with colleagues in R&I section, other Housing and Council departments to ensure effective planning and delivery of capital works Programmes

  • Educated to degree level, professional qualification (RICS or CIOB) or equivalent relevant experience

  • Ability to build effective, positive relationships with stakeholders (internal and external) including Members and be an active member of different teams.
